So long after the original message was posted. I thought this may be helpful to anyone that has the same problem. To cut a long story short, I had the exact same problem. It seems that there is a common fault with XSARA ECU's. They can make the engine only fire on 3 cylinders. Or as in Clares case, the head gasket went and pre it going most likely was only firing on 3 cylinders. The head gasket got milled and refitted. BUT, for some reason it seems to bring out this common fault. So even when the head gasket is fixed, the ECU thinks 3 cylinders and not four. So yes a replacement ECU is needed. The confusion within the ECU causes what is known as 'spikes'....the spikes prevent the ECY from functioning...
This is only my experience and understanding. I bought a used 'but working ECU from ebay, same serial numbers and so on.....but, went to be recoded and the recoding bods say that they need to have the exsisting code for the replacement one in order to put a new code in to code it to my car.
